ARLP response to the death of 7-year old Zach King

We at A Rotta Love Plus express our sincerest condolences to the family and friends of Zachary King Jr., who was tragically killed in his home by the family’s pit bull. We cannot imagine what it must feel like to lose a young family member in such a tragic way, and we wish strength and peace upon those who are grieving the loss of their young son, grandson, nephew, cousin, and friend.

We are also saddened by the fact that this tragedy could have easily been prevented. With responsible dog ownership, education, and enforcement of existing laws, this attack would have never taken place. Dog attacks are not breed-specific; rather, they are a symptom of other problems, such as irresponsible ownership and a poorly educated community. A Rotta Love Plus has taken steps to combat these issues, such as rehoming abandoned pit bulls and other dogs in screened homes with educated owners who commit to obedience training; educating children in local schools on how to behave around dogs; and informing the community about the importance of enforcing existing dangerous dog legislation.

Minneapolis City Council Member Don Samuels, State Representative John Lesch, and others would like to ban pit bulls and other breeds from the state of Minnesota in order to prevent such attacks from happening again. We, along with Mr. Samuels and Rep Lesch, would like to prevent such attacks from happening again; however, we would like to prevent attacks by ALL breeds of dogs, not just the five listed in Lesch’s proposed ban.

Banning certain dogs from the state of Minnesota will not address the cause of dog attacks, which is irresponsible pet ownership. We would like to work with Rep. Lesch and Mr. Samuels in order to forge a solution that will protect all citizens—a solution that will keep the state’s children safe, hold irresponsible dog owners liable for their actions, and retain the rights of responsible dog-owning citizens.
